#3e9898 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e9898 is composed of 24.3% red, 59.6%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 42%. #3e9898 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ffff with #003131.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#3e9898 color description : Dark moderate cyan.

#3e9898 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3e9898 has RGB values of R:62, G:152,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4102296.

Shades and Tints of #3e9898

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050d0d is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e9898

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676f6f is the less saturated color, while #04d2d2 is the most saturated one.
